Distribution and Abundance of Fish Communities Among Selected Estuarine and Marine Habitats in Everglades National Park

Thayer GW, Hettler WF, Chester AJ, Colby DR, Mcelhany PJ. 1987. Distribution and Abundance of Fish Communities Among Selected Estuarine and Marine Habitats in Everglades National Park. Report SFRC-87/02. National Park Service, South Florida Research Center, Everglades National Park. Homestead, FL

The overall objective of this study was to evaluate relative species abundance and size composition of fish communities among selected habitats in estuarine and marine waters of Everglades National Park (Everglades National Park) and to provide descriptions of the habitats in which these fishes occurred. Emphasis was placed on spotted seatrout (Cynoscion nebulous) and Gray snapper (Lutjanus griseus). Subobjectives included studies on juvenile fish associated with open water habitats and fish utilizing red mangrove prop root habitats. The study area was divided into five sampling strata that included Whitewater-Coot Bay, channels in Florida Bay, and three open water areas between eastern and western Florida Bay. Habitat and vegetative characteristics, and environmental conditions, are given for each sampling area. Western Florida Bay and channels in Florida Bay supported fish communities that were highest in fish density when compared to other areas. Cluster analysis demonstrated two major station groups occurring in channels and in northwestern Florida Bay. Juvenile gray snapper were most abundant in eastern Florida Bay while seatrout were collected mostly in the northwestern portion of the Bay. Data are also presented on the food habitats of these species and on the distribution of selected crustaceans. Discriminant function analysis were employed to identify those environmental characteristics most important in determining snapper and seatrout habitat. It was concluded from the prop root study that red mangrove habitat is utilized by a wide variety of fish and that greater attention should be given to evaluating its contribution as a refuge and a source of food resources for fishes in Everglades National Park. Study Period: May 1984-Sept 1985; Study Type: Qualitative, quantitative; Habitat: Open water (bay/basin), channel, red mangrove prop root; Biological Component: Fish (sportfish/nonfishery sp), crustaceans, benthic vegetation; Gear Type: Trawls (surface/bottom), 100 cm2 quadrats; Number of Stations: Juvenile fish studies- 262, mangrove studies-16; Number of Replicates/Stations; Fish- 1 per trawl type, vegetation and sediment-1-3; Temporal Frequency: Monthly, irregular; Abiotic Parameters Measured: Salinity, water temperature and depth, sediment characteristics and thickness; Dominant Taxon/Taxa Studied: Silver jenny (Eucinostomus gula), pinfish (Lagodon rhomboides), rainwater killifish (Lucania parva), halfbeak (Hyporhamphus unifasciatus), hardhead catfish (Arius felis).
